What is a writing system based on pictures or symbols to represent words?

hieroglyphic writing, system that employs characters in the form of pictures. Those individual signs, called hieroglyphs, may be read either as pictures, as symbols for objects, or as symbols for sounds.

Which is the system where each symbol stand for A and syllables and vowels are not indicated?

In a syllabary, each symbol correlates to a syllable or mora. In a logography, each character represents a semantic unit such as a word or morpheme. Abjads differ from alphabets in that vowels are not indicated, and in abugidas or alphasyllabaries each character represents a consonant–vowel pairing.

What is syllabic system?

A syllabic writing system is a writing system in which characters represent syllables and are combined to indicate morphemes. The Japanese kana (both hiragana and katakana) and Devanagari are examples of syllabic writing systems.

What is the purpose of a writing system?

A writing system is a method of visually representing verbal communication, based on a script and a set of rules regulating its use. While both writing and speech are useful in conveying messages, writing differs in also being a reliable form of information storage and transfer.

How the writing system represents the sound system?

Essentially, there is one written symbol, called a letter, that represents one sound in the language. A phonetic alphabet is one where each sound has its own symbol. A phonemic alphabet is one where each phoneme has its own symbol, and the allophones all share the same symbol.

What is the basic difference between a Logographic writing system and a phonographic writing system?

What is the difference between a logographic writing system and a phonographic writing system? In a logographic system, the symbols represent words and, in a phonographic system, the symbols represent sounds.

What is the meaning of writing system?

A writing system, also referred to as script or orthography, is a convention for representing the units of a spoken language by making marks on rocks, leaves, clay, bark, metal, or paper. What is the difference between alphabets and syllabaries?

In the alphabetic category, a standard set of letters represent speech sounds. In a syllabary, each symbol correlates to a syllable or mora. In a logography, each character represents a semantic unit such as a word or morpheme.
